P-9.001 - Act respecting transport infrastructure partnerships

Full text
13. A toll and related fees and interest payable under this Act for the operation of a road vehicle on a designated road infrastructure shall be paid to the partner
(1)  by the person in whose name a transponder is registered for the road vehicle, if the device is in the vehicle and functioning;
(2)  by the holder of an anonymous transponder, if the device is in the road vehicle and functioning and there is no functioning transponder registered for the vehicle in the vehicle;
(3)  by the holder of a customer account, opened with the partner, to which the passages of the road vehicle are charged, if there is no functioning transponder registered for the vehicle or functioning anonymous transponder in the vehicle;
(4)  by the driver of the road vehicle, if the installations allow the driver to pay the toll at the time of passage, there is no functioning transponder registered for the vehicle or functioning anonymous transponder in the vehicle, and no customer account to which the passages of the vehicle are charged has been opened with the partner;
(5)  by the holder of the registration certificate for the road vehicle, if the driver fails to pay the toll as required under paragraph 4 and no statement of offence is issued to the driver by a peace officer at the time of the offence; and
(6)  by the holder of the registration certificate for the road vehicle, in all other cases.
2000, c. 49, s. 13; 2009, c. 48, s. 8.
13. A toll and any related fees, charges and interest payable under this Act for the operation of a road vehicle on a designated road infrastructure shall be paid to the partner
(1)  if a toll device is affixed to the road vehicle, by the person in whose name the toll device is registered ;
(2)  if a toll device is not affixed to the road vehicle or if the device is not in operation, by the holder of the registration certificate issued with respect to the road vehicle ; and
(3)  in other cases, by the driver of the road vehicle.
2000, c. 49, s. 13.
